So here's my card for the month of March...
I've used a brass stencil for the trees, but before I taped
it all down on my card stock I cut out a circle for the moon
and then placed on the card stock then stencil on top.

Once I had it colored I removed stencil and 
paper circle then colored in yellow's for the moon.

I drew a line across to segregate the landscape, colored area
with green and finished off with copic markers on trees.
